Have taken off the Door Card, and found the Butterfly clip in 4 pieces. Also one of the Bobbins loose.
Lifted the window, and secured.
At the bottom of the centre slider is a lump of white plastic, attached to a wire. I have tried to pull the plastic, but it will only move about an inch.
Will I have to remove the Lift Motor, and centre slider, and get it refurbished, or should I be able to pull the plastic lump up to the hole in the window, and attached a new Butterfly clip ?

The "white lump" is the part that actually lifts the window up and down. You shouldn't be able to move it by hand. Instead, Try using the window control switch to ensure it travels smoothly up/down. And it should have a nub or stud coming off of it towards the window. That is the part that goes through the hole in the window (after you've put the new butterfly on). At the end of the stud is a groove. That is what the c-clip on the tail of the butterfly clips into to hold it all together, after you put the window on.

Have found the problem, the white plastic block had broken, and one of the wires had pulled out.
Are these plastic blocks available ?
Have taken out the motor, and centre strut, and will put back together when I obtain a new plastic block.
Can anyone help with this ?

Try looking on SJ Sportscars website for A100B6210S
Butterfly connectors can be 3D printed. See relevant file in Manuals section when logged into forum.
